This SIXTH SUPPLEMENTAL INDENTURE, dated as of July 29, 2014 (this “Sixth Supplemental Indenture”), is by and among TreeHouse Foods, Inc., a Delaware corporation (such corporation and any successor as defined in the Base Indenture and herein, the “Company”), the existing Guarantors party to the Indenture (as defined below), Snacks Parent Corporation, a Delaware corporation (the “Additional Guarantor”), and Wells Fargo Bank, National Association, a national banking association, as trustee (such institution and any successor as defined in the Base Indenture, the “Trustee”).

WITNESSETH:

WHEREAS, the Company and the existing Guarantors have previously executed and delivered an Indenture, dated as of March 2, 2010 (the “Base Indenture”), with the Trustee providing for the issuance from time to time of one or more series of the Company’s senior debt securities, as amended and supplemented by a Fourth Supplemental Indenture, dated as of March 11, 2014 (the “Fourth Supplemental Indenture” and, together with the Base Indenture, the “Indenture”), providing for the issuance of the Company’s 4.875% Notes due 2022 (the “Notes”);

WHEREAS, Section 4.15 of the Fourth Supplemental Indenture provides that in the event that any Domestic Subsidiary becomes a borrower under the Credit Agreement, then the Company shall cause such Domestic Subsidiary to simultaneously become a Guarantor of the Notes, in accordance with the terms of the Indenture;

WHEREAS, Section 9.01 of the Fourth Supplemental Indenture provides that the Trustee may enter into an indenture supplemental to the Indenture, without the consent of the Holders, to add any Person as a Guarantor;

WHEREAS, the Additional Guarantor is entering into this Sixth Supplemental Indenture to add the Additional Guarantor as a Guarantor;

WHEREAS, the Indenture is incorporated herein by reference; and

WHEREAS, all conditions necessary to authorize the execution and delivery of this Sixth Supplemental Indenture and to make it a valid and binding obligation of the Additional Guarantor have been completed or performed.

NOW, THEREFORE, in consideration of the agreements and obligations set forth herein and for other good and valuable consideration, the sufficiency of which is hereby acknowledged, the Company, the existing Guarantors, the Additional Guarantor and the Trustee agree as follows for the benefit of each other and for the equal and ratable benefit of the Holders of the Notes.


ARTICLE 1

DEFINITIONS AND INCORPORATION BY REFERENCE

SECTION 1.01 Definitions; Rules of Construction.

All capitalized terms used herein and not otherwise defined below shall have the meanings ascribed thereto in the Indenture. The words “herein,” “hereof” and “hereunder” and other words of similar import refer to this Sixth Supplemental Indenture as a whole and not to any particular Article, Section or other subdivision.

ARTICLE 2

AGREEMENT TO GUARANTEE

SECTION 2.01 Agreement to Guarantee.

The Additional Guarantor hereby agrees to become a party to the Indenture as a Guarantor and shall have all of the rights and be subject to all of the obligations and agreements of a Guarantor under the Indenture. The Additional Guarantor agrees to be bound by all other provisions of the Indenture applicable to a Guarantor and to perform all of the obligations and agreements of a Guarantor under the Indenture.
